Serious Bicycle Collision on Woodfield Road

For Immediate Release: Thursday, August 23, 2012

Investigators with the Collision Reconstruction Unit (CRU) are investigating a serious collision involving a bicyclist and vehicle that occurred this morning.

Today at approximately 6:54 a.m., police and Fire/Rescue responded to the intersection of Woodfield Road and Airpark Road for the report of a bicyclist struck by a vehicle. Preliminary investigation by CRU revealed that a 2004, silver Nissan Sentra was traveling southbound on Woodfield Road and was continuing on a green light through the intersection of Airpark Road.  The bicyclist was attempting to cross Woodfield Road from east to west on the south side of the Airpark intersection when she was struck by the vehicle.  The driver of the striking vehicle as well as numerous witnesses stopped at the scene and spoke with police.

Further investigation revealed that the bicyclist, who was wearing a helmet, was in the crosswalk but was crossing against the pedestrian signal.  The bicyclist was accompanied by a 16-year-old female friend also on a bicycle.  The friend was not injured.

The bicyclist was transported to a local hospital in serious condition and remains in the hospital with life-threatening-injuries.

The bicyclist has been identified as Nicole Marie Polen, age 15, of the 19900 block of Burchap Place in Montgomery Village.  Nicole will be a sophomore at Gaithersburg High School at the start of the new school year on Monday.

The driver has been identified as William Earle Maselas, age 30, of the 4200 block of Charley Forest Street in Olney.  Maselas did not have any injuries.

The circumstances surrounding this collision remain under investigation.  Investigators are asking anyone who witnessed this collision and have not already talked to investigators to contact the Collision Reconstruction Unit at 301-840-2435.  Callers may remain anonymous.
